Classical Gems That Never Fade
First up, let's talk about the classics. These are the pieces that laid the foundation for all instrumental music that came after. They're timeless, elegant, and full of musical genius. One of the most famous is Beethoven's “Moonlight Sonata”. The slow, melancholic melody is instantly recognizable and has been used in countless movies and TV shows. It's a perfect example of how instrumental music can create a specific mood, in this case, a sense of longing and reflection. Another must-listen is Debussy's “Clair de Lune”. It's like a gentle stream of musical poetry, with its delicate piano notes and dreamy atmosphere. It's the perfect piece for a quiet evening or a moment of contemplation. For those who love a bit more drama, try Tchaikovsky's “1812 Overture.” This piece is an absolute spectacle, with its triumphant melodies and booming cannons. It's a powerhouse of sound that's sure to get your blood pumping. And let's not forget Bach's “Brandenburg Concertos.” These concertos are a collection of joyful, upbeat pieces that showcase Bach's incredible talent. They're a true celebration of music and are perfect for when you want to feel energized and inspired. Listening to these classical pieces is like taking a trip back in time, and you'll find they still hold up today. They're a testament to the power and beauty of instrumental music, and they're sure to leave a lasting impression. So, put on your headphones, close your eyes, and let the music transport you.
Modern Masterpieces You Need to Know
Now, let's move on to some modern favorites. These tracks showcase the incredible creativity and innovation of contemporary instrumental artists. They're diverse, unique, and perfect for expanding your musical horizons. One of the best is Ólafur Arnalds, a neo-classical composer. His music often features delicate piano melodies and atmospheric soundscapes, creating a sense of peace and introspection. Check out his track “For Now I Am Winter” for a great introduction to his work. Then there is Explosions in the Sky. These guys are masters of post-rock, creating epic soundscapes that build and build until they explode in a wave of sound. Their songs are perfect for when you want to feel a sense of adventure and excitement. Another gem is Hammock. They create dreamy, ambient soundscapes perfect for relaxation and reflection. Their music is like a warm blanket on a cold day, and it's perfect for when you need to unwind. And finally, let's not forget artists like Tycho and M83, who have pushed the boundaries of electronic instrumental music. They combine electronic beats with lush soundscapes, creating music that's both danceable and emotionally resonant. These modern masterpieces prove that instrumental music is alive and well, constantly evolving and innovating. Jazz: Improvisation and Soul
Jazz is all about freedom, improvisation, and soul. It's a genre that thrives on spontaneity. You'll find incredible instrumental solos, complex harmonies, and a whole lot of energy. Instrumental music really shines in jazz, as it allows musicians to express themselves fully. It gives you the chance to hear the musicians' individual voices and skills. Legends like Miles Davis and John Coltrane are prime examples of this. They create music that is both technically brilliant and deeply moving. Jazz is a genre that invites you to tap your feet, snap your fingers, and let loose. It's a party for your ears, and it's a great way to discover new musical ideas. Jazz is a fantastic genre to check out if you enjoy music that's both innovative and fun.
Electronic: Beats and Soundscapes
Electronic instrumental music is all about beats, soundscapes, and pushing the boundaries of sound. This genre uses synthesizers, drum machines, and digital audio workstations to create music that's both innovative and immersive. You'll find everything from ambient soundscapes to dance-floor anthems. It's a genre that's constantly evolving, with new sounds and styles emerging all the time. Artists like Aphex Twin and Daft Punk are legends in this genre. They've created groundbreaking music that has influenced countless artists. Electronic music is perfect for those who enjoy experimentation and cutting-edge sound. You can listen to it while working, partying, or just relaxing. It's a versatile genre that has something for everyone.
Post-Rock: Atmospheric Adventures
Post-rock is a genre that creates epic soundscapes and atmospheric adventures. The music often builds and builds, creating a sense of tension and release. This genre often features guitars, drums, and other instruments. Post-rock is perfect for those who enjoy long, immersive tracks that take you on a journey. Bands like Explosions in the Sky are famous for their instrumental masterpieces, their songs are cinematic and emotional. The music is perfect for listening to while traveling, working, or simply relaxing. If you like music that's both beautiful and thought-provoking, then post-rock is definitely for you.
